Ryder Hesjedal's Tour de Victoria Logo

Ryder Hesjedal's Tour de Victoria

Locations: 338 Catherine Street Victoria, BC V9A 3S8, CA

Company Size: 1 - 100

Industry: Spectator Sports

Company Website

AI Description

drawer
  • Doug Doyle profile image

    CM WorkSafeBC